在SQL中,布尔函数用于返回真或假值。布尔函数可以用于条件语句、过滤数据和计算结果等方面。常见的布尔函数包括:
IF()
函数:根据条件返回不同的值。语法如下:IF(condition, value_if_true, value_if_false)
CASE
表达式:根据条件返回不同的值。语法如下:
CASE
WHEN condition1 THEN result1
WHEN condition2 THEN result2
...
ELSE default_result
END
COALESCE()
函数:返回参数中第一个非空的值。语法如下:COALESCE(value1, value2, ...)
NULLIF()
函数:如果两个参数相等,则返回NULL,否则返回第一个参数的值。语法如下:NULLIF(value1, value2)
这些布尔函数可以帮助我们简化SQL语句的编写,提高查询的效率和可读性。